Vehicle accident traps driver on Route 130 south, Cinnaminson NJ
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
A collision between a Ford Explorer and a tractor trailer on Route 130 South near Starbucks trapped the driver with his leg pinned. Fire, police, and EMS are responding to rescue the trapped driver.
